Whether you're looking for a weekend getaway, hunting camp, or just a piece of dirt with public land access, this affordable property should not go unnoticed. This particular property rests at the end of a gated shared drive. There is a trail, passable with 4x4 truck, right back to the primitive cabin with space for parking. A creek winds through the lower portion of the property that includes rock faces and a small waterfall. Several rubs and scrapes indicate that whitetail deer are traveling through the property as well. The lower portion of this property has some mature timber while the upper portion boasts a high stem density of young trees perfect for cover of wildlife in the area. Possibly the most appealing feature of this beautiful property is that it is bordered on one side by a state forest affording access to more than 2,500 acres of public hunting or recreation. The state forest also has several miles of ATV/UTV trails. Just north of the state forest is more than 2,400 additional acres of wildlife area. The cabin on this property is primitive but wired for generator use, making your time here a little more cozy. The cabin has a small loft area as well as a front porch.
